Isaiah 33:2-
 
Lord, be gracious to us; we long for you. Be our strength every morning, our salvation in time of distress.

 Observation-What does it say?Isaiah was a prophet to Israel and was speaking to Assyria (who was an enemy of Israel and the church) in Isaiah 33. However, verse 2 above “is not to Assyria or about Assyria, but is a prayer of Isaiah. Isaiah is praying for his country, as well as himself. The saddest thing about being a prophet is that they see the danger even before it is there. In a sense, they suffer twice. Once when they see it in a vision or dream, and once when it actually happens.Isaiah knows how badly they need the grace of God. He is fully aware that the only way of escape is in the salvation of God.
